Blades stars in bust-up

Two Sheffield United team-mates have been involved in a training ground row.

Reports claim Blades striker Ade Akinbiyi was threatened by Claude Davis while the defender was holding a razor.

The bust-up was triggered as an argument following Davis' sending-off against Everton last week escalated.

It is believed Akinbiyi made a joke about the former Preston defender's performance at Goodison Park, resulting in a tit-for-tat exchange between the pair.

The Daily Mail reports senior players and staff had to pull the duo apart as the row threatened to get out of hand.

"There was a lot of argy-bargy, but that was about it," Akinbiyi said.

"There was a row lasting about two minutes in the changing room, but I'm not saying if he did or didn't pull out a razor."

It is thought the argument took place while Davis was shaving in the dressing room but the defender has denied actually attacking the striker with his razor.

The incident took place out of view of manager Neil Warnock who said: "I don't know anything about this whatsoever and I'm close enough to know if something like that had happened."
